Output bf84a7ffe27de80385d5ab9ec8a16502cf472d4ec84e1de301aab37906084491:0

value
25945269
script pubkey
OP_0 OP_PUSHBYTES_32 81d2de53aa4bc34cfcda374c20ece0368663c94c383fcd7cc976be22487f8d02
address
bc1qs8fdu5a2f0p5elx6xaxzpm8qx6rx8j2v8qlu6lxfw6lzyjrl35pq6j9ywj
transaction
bf84a7ffe27de80385d5ab9ec8a16502cf472d4ec84e1de301aab37906084491